Output 3c4e58828053b9e1463b0a2795422e5c6a34acf730ac9f3a053720ec0f664973:2

value
3789375
script pubkey
OP_HASH160 OP_PUSHBYTES_20 67a20558a9fac6e69f19d2731f8184b048b0bf8e OP_EQUAL
address
3B8yciAxdis48agWuShnyXN2p1qwaWxizM
transaction
3c4e58828053b9e1463b0a2795422e5c6a34acf730ac9f3a053720ec0f664973
spent
true